Standford is a boy's name. In 1955 it was given to 10 babies in the United States. It was given to fewer than five babies in the most recent year of published US data.
- Peaked in 1955, when 10 babies were given the name.
- It has largely dropped out of use.
- First appears in US birth records in 1927.

US figures omit any name given to fewer than five babies in a year, so the rarest names are absent from the source rather than absent from use. Data & sources.
